Output 043abde28d3e3270edc1e9c3dbfa7b63c7ab5037742368ca5f102ef690e9dc44:0

value
16112
script pubkey
OP_0 OP_PUSHBYTES_20 50ab02d3a13956feff7f0ef73deae67ccee8aec7
address
bc1q2z4s95ap89t0almlpmmnm6hx0n8w3tk86pvxvr
transaction
043abde28d3e3270edc1e9c3dbfa7b63c7ab5037742368ca5f102ef690e9dc44
spent
true